Planning a Sikh wedding is a beautiful journey filled with rich traditions and celebrations. If you are considering a classic wedding with around 300 guests in Cincinnati, here’s what you can expect in terms of budget and logistics.
The total budget for a three-event Sikh wedding in Cincinnati typically ranges from $74,250 to $148,500. This range allows for a variety of choices while ensuring that you can celebrate your special day in style.
When compared to other major North American cities, Cincinnati offers relatively competitive pricing. For instance, cities like New York and Los Angeles may see wedding budgets exceeding 15-20% more due to higher venue and catering costs. Cincinnati's diverse vendor options allow for flexibility, making it a desirable choice for couples looking to maximize their budget.
Cincinnati experiences four distinct seasons, so be mindful of the weather when planning your wedding date. Spring and fall are particularly popular for weddings, offering mild temperatures and beautiful scenery. Ensure that your venue can accommodate both indoor and outdoor arrangements to account for any unexpected weather changes.
